A lovely novella about merpeople who originated from pregnant African slaves thrown into the ocean. Intergenerational trauma, a touch of "The Ones Who Walk Away From Omelas," and a dash of The Shape of Water.
SpoilerDespite how fucked up it was that they had a historian alone carry the burden of all their memories as a people, in the end the wajinru live in a utopia free of the evils of humans. Unlike Black Americans, they don't face oppression in their own society. If only this were a reality.
